Livingwell Disability Resource Centre
We are here for people with disability, older people, their whanau and the Otago community.
Serving the Otago community since 1989, Livingwell provides free disability information and advice and access to resources that support independent living.
Our information and equipment consultants provide unbiased, professional advice. We let you know the options available so that you can make informed choices about what is right for you.
